Finally got my front plate finished. The D ring is 4" and the plate is 1/2 ". The fabrication shop did a great job rounding off all the edges and the holes for the bolts were spot on. A couple coats of primer and Kubota orange and viola! The hardest task was holding the plate and the FEL guard in place so I could get the first bolt started. That there steel is a might heavy!
